About RGCL
- The Karnataka Education Society (R) has started the Law College in the name of beloved late Sri Rajiv Gandhi during the Academic year 1994 – 95 to fulfill its cherished ambition to establish Institution for imparting Legal Education. The Benign, Government of Karnataka has granted permission to start the College. The Bar Council of India, New Delhi has approved.

- The esteemed Bangalore University has granted affiliation to the College. Now from 2009 the esteemed Karnataka State Law University Hubballi has granted affiliation to the Rajiv Gandhi College for 3yrs and 5yrs.
Course Offered
3 years LLB Courses
Total Seats – 100
- Admissions to first year of the 3 year LL.B. course, in all colleges under the jurisdiction of Karnataka State Law University, is strictly based on merit, based on the marks secured by the candidate in the qualifying examination.
Eligibility and Admission Procedure
- Have graduated in any discipline of knowledge from a University established by an Act of Parliament or by a State Legislature or an equivalent National institution recognized as a Deemed to be University or Foreign University recognized as equivalent to the status of an Indian University by an authority competent to declare equivalence, may apply for three year degree course in law leading to the conferment of LL.B. degree on successful completion of the regular programme conducted under these Regulations.
- Have secured marks, which shall not be below 45% (44.5% and above shall be treated as 45%) of total marks in case of general category applicants and 40% of total marks in case of SC and ST applicants.
- 42% (41.5% and above shall be treated as 42%) of total marks in case of OBC applicants.
5yrs B.A.LL.B., Courses
Total Seats – 100
- An applicant who has successfully completed Pre-University course or Senior Secondary School Course (‘+2’) or equivalent such as (10+1, ‘A’ level in Senior School Leaving Certificate Course) from a recognized University/Institution of India or outside or from Senior Secondary Board or equivalent, constituted or recognized by the Central or State Government/s of India or from any equivalent institution from a foreign country recognized by the Government of that Country for the purpose of issue of International qualifying certificate equivalent to 10+2 on successful completion of the course, may apply for and be admitted into the course.
B.A.LL.B. Eligibility and Admission Procedure
- The minimum percentage of marks in qualifying examination shall not be below 45% (44.5% and above shall be treated as 45%) of total marks in case of general category applicants and 40% (39.5% and above shall be treated as 40%) of total marks in case of SC and ST applicants.
- 42% (41.5% and above shall be treated as 42%) of total marks in case of OBC applicants.
